Ingredients

Scale
  • 1 lb ground beef (80% lean)
  • 1 cup plain breadcrumbs
  • 2 large eggs
  • 1/2 cup ketchup (divided)
  • 1 small yellow onion (finely chopped)
  • 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• Optional: brown sugar for topping

Instructions

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a baking dish.
  2. In a mixing bowl, combine ground beef, breadcrumbs, eggs, 1/4 cup ketchup, onion, Worcestershire sauce, salt, and pepper. Mix until just combined.
  3. Transfer the mixture into the greased baking dish and shape it into a loaf.
  4. Spread remaining ketchup on top and sprinkle with brown sugar if desired.
  5. Bake for about 60 minutes or until the internal temperature reaches 160°F (70°C).
  6. Let rest for 10 minutes before slicing and serving.
